VALPARAISO, Ind. – The Cleveland State volleyball team continued its Horizon League roadswing Saturday afternoon, falling to Valparaiso, 3-1. The Vikings now stand at 9-8 overall and own an even 2-2 record in league play.

Set scores against Valparaiso were 25-9, 25-17, 22-25, 25-17.

The Vikings had an even offensive attack against the Crusaders, with Maggie Hannon posting a team-high eight kills, while Alexis Middlebrooks, Grace Kauth, Christina Toth, and Aaliyah Slappy each posted seven kills. Dayna Roberts and Gina Kilner once again split setting duties, Roberts notching 19 assists and Kilner posting 18 assists.

Cleveland State had three players record double-digit digs on the match, Kauth with a team-high 14, and Ally Beck and Shannon Grega each with 11. Hannon and Toth both recorded a team-high three blocks against Valparaiso.

Next weekend the Vikings will begin a three-match homestand, opening the stretch against Milwaukee on Friday, October 10. CSU will also face Green Bay (Oct. 11) and Youngstown State (Oct. 17) during this stretch.
